Preview: Erin M. Riley’s “Life Looks Like a House For a Few Hours” @ PPOW Gallery, NYC

P·P·O·W is pleased to present Life Looks Like a House For a Few Hours, Erin M. Riley’s third solo exhibition with the gallery. In a new body of meticulously crafted and powerfully vulnerable large-scale weavings, domestic scenes congeal and dissolve amidst family photos, car crashes, iPhone selfies, and newspaper clippings. Collaging moments from her past and present, Riley intersperses images of herself with memories of her childhood home before it was lost in a storm of separation, alleged affairs, and foreclosure. Throughout these works, Riley investigates the forces that shaped her life and the splintering of personal identity, dissecting each layer to reveal the secrets within.
